Building Your Collection of Links
Creating a valuable link collection requires a strategic approach. Here are some steps to help you get started:
Identify Your Goals
Before diving into the curation process, identify the purpose of your collection. Are you looking to support your academic studies, enhance your professional skills, or explore personal interests? Defining your goals will help you determine the types of resources to include.
Source Reliable Links
The credibility of your links is crucial. Ensure that the websites you include are reputable and provide accurate information. Academic institutions, government websites, and established organizations are typically reliable sources.
Organize by Categories
Categorize your links to make them easily accessible. For example, a student might organize links into subjects like Mathematics, Science, and Literature. A professional might categorize resources into industry news, tools, and best practices.
Keep It Updated
The internet is constantly evolving, and so should your collection. Regularly review and update your links to ensure they remain relevant and accurate. Remove any broken links and replace outdated information with current resources.
Utilize Bookmarking Tools
There are numerous bookmarking tools available that can help you organize and manage your links effectively. Tools like Pocket, Diigo, and Evernote allow you to save, categorize, and annotate links, making your collection more user-friendly.
Essential Categories for Your Collection
To create a well-rounded collection of links, consider including resources from a variety of categories. Here are some suggestions to get you started:
Educational Resources
- Online Courses: Websites like Coursera, edX, and Khan Academy offer a plethora of free and paid courses across various disciplines.
- Research Databases: Access scholarly articles and research papers through databases like PubMed, Google Scholar, and JSTOR.
- Tutorials and How-Tos: Websites like YouTube, Instructables, and Wikihow provide step-by-step guides on a wide range of topics.
Professional Development
- Industry News: Stay updated with the latest trends and news through sites like TechCrunch, Forbes, and industry-specific blogs.
- Networking Platforms: Connect with professionals and expand your network on LinkedIn, Meetup, and Xing.
- Productivity Tools: Enhance your workflow with tools like Trello, Asana, and Slack.
Personal Enrichment
- Travel Guides: Plan your next adventure with resources from Lonely Planet, TripAdvisor, and National Geographic.
- Health and Wellness: Maintain a healthy lifestyle with tips from Mayo Clinic, WebMD, and Healthline.
- Hobbies and Interests: Explore new hobbies with resources from Craftsy, Reddit communities, and hobby-specific blogs.
